ROLE OF SPORTS AND PHYSICAL ACTIVITY IN STRENGTHENING INDIA'S GLOBAL HEALTH INITIATIVES

Abstract

This study examines the role of sports and physical activity in strengthening India’s global health initiatives. It focuses on understanding how national and international sports programs promote health awareness, contribute to public health campaigns, and support collaborations with other countries for holistic health improvement. The research highlights the significance of regular physical activity in preventing and managing non-communicable diseases, enhancing mental well-being, and fostering healthier lifestyles. India’s initiatives, including the Fit India Movement, Khelo India Youth Games, and International Day of Yoga, serve as key examples of how sports and culturally significant physical activities are leveraged to encourage fitness, health consciousness, and global wellness advocacy. The study also explores India’s strategic use of sports in global health diplomacy, demonstrating how participation in international events and collaborations can enhance knowledge sharing, policy development, and cross-border health programs. Additionally, the research investigates the impact of sporting events on community engagement, media outreach, and sustained behavioral change in physical activity. The findings reveal that sports-based interventions are effective tools for raising health awareness, fostering international cooperation, and strengthening India’s influence in global health discussions. By integrating cultural practices, policy initiatives, and evidence-based fitness programs, India can position itself as a leader in promoting preventive health and active lifestyles worldwide. This study provides actionable insights for policymakers, health organizations, and sports authorities to design, implement, and scale sports-centered health programs, highlighting the interconnectedness of sports, public health, and international relations in achieving sustainable health outcomes.
